With Mother's Day coming, I am thinking about the one-in-a-million woman who raised my six siblings and me. I have never before spoken about my mother on the House floor, but today I celebrate our beautiful mom, Mary Eaton Dean, here in a photo taken many years ago by my grandfather, William Dean. Mary Dean was an only child who went on to become the mother of seven--five boys, two girls, one for every day's grace, and grandmother to 16. She gave freely of her kindness, her wisdom, and her friendship throughout our Glenside community. Mary Dean was a woman of love. She loved our dad. She loved her life. She was a woman of faith, of adventure, and of loyalty. When our father, Bob Dean, died at 58, my mom was our anchor, determined to live the best life for herself and for us. Mr. Speaker, I will say to my siblings, Bob, Harry, Michael, Jim, Chris, Maryann, aren't we lucky? This Mother's Day, may we celebrate the mothers in our lives and honor those no longer with us knowing their lessons of love are forever imprinted on our hearts. ____________________
